HUS2315 — Studies in Behavioral Modification

HUS 2315 - Studies in Behavioral Modification HUS 2315 - Studies in Behavioral Modification 3 credits This course is the study of the use of basic behavior modification techniques in human services. Emphasis is on data collection, functional assessment, skill acquisition, behavior reduction, documentation and reporting, and professional conduct and scope of practice. This course is to prepare students for the Behavior Analyst Certification Board (BACB) Registered Behavior Technician (RBT) certification.
